The foundation that holds all of it together though... is how we show up as leaders for the people we're building with and for. I then shared two polarities in relation to leadership. Polarity 1: Eager vs. Reluctant Some people are naturally comfortable stepping into the spotlight, leading from visibility and authority. Others are more reluctant, more comfortable behind the scenes, aligning with existing leaders. Neither is wrong. The invitation is to know your default and balance it with the other side. Polarity 2: Self-Referential vs. Others-Referential Do you get your sense of value from what you know about yourself, or from what others perceive of you? Again, it's both, but which one is more prominent? Leadership asks you to go first, which requires being a bit more self-referential even if that's not your natural comfort zone. And then there's this shift happening in leadership itself... From command and control (old dynamic) to trust and inspire (new dynamic).
